Should Newark defund its police department?

Read this op-ed as it originally appeared on nj.com June 30, 2020.

By Anibal Ramos Jr.

Over the last few weeks, my City Council office has received numerous calls and emails asking me to “defund the police.”

This call to action is in response to incidents of police brutality, such as the murder of George Floyd in Minneapolis and other incidents caught on camera over the past decade where police abuse is apparent. In response, the Minneapolis City Council recently sponsored a resolution dismantling its police department.

Ramos Statement Commending Forest Hill Community Association for Work on PSE&G Utility Upgrades

North Ward Councilman Anibal Ramos Jr. issued the following statement about the Forest Hill Community Association's role in raising community awareness about PSE&G's upgrade of utility lines in the North Ward.

"I want to commend the Forest Hill Community Association for its advocacy on the issue of the installation of taller utility poles in the North Ward. PSE&G has been working to improve power delivery throughout the state by installing taller poles that carry 69kV of electricity.
